The Letter Donation Form Template for Church in Georgia serves as an official means for churches to acknowledge and express gratitude for donations received. This template includes essential elements such as the sender’s and recipient’s addresses, a date field, and a personalized greeting. It highlights specific details about the donation, including the amount given and an appreciation message, reinforcing the impact of the contribution on the ministry and community served. The template can be easily customized by users to fit their unique circumstances and details, making it user-friendly for those with limited legal experience. How do you write a fundraising letter? Key steps Start with a personalized greeting. Explain your mission. Describe your current initiative. Outline your project's needs and what you hope to accomplish. Add meaningful photographs or infographics. Show the tangible impact associated with specific donation amounts.

Example of an Annual Contribution Statement: Dear personalize, We thank God for you! Your gifts to _________Church throughout year are gratefully acknowledged. Because of your contributions, our congregation has been able to support the work of Jesus Christ locally, regionally, and around the world.

Begin with a Motivational Message A church donation letter should therefore include a message of appreciation for past support and a plea for continued assistance. It should also include specific examples of how the church has used donations in the past and how those funds have made a positive impact.
